Expedia Group, Inc. (EXPE)

Sector: Consumer Discretionary|Industry: Travel Services|Market Cap: $23.88B|Employees: 17.1K


Expedia Group, Inc. is an online travel company that operates a global travel marketplace. The company's core business model involves providing a platform for travelers to research, plan, book, and experience travel through various brands, including Expedia, Hotels.com, and Vrbo. Expedia Group generates revenue primarily through merchant, agency, and advertising models, and has a significant presence in key markets worldwide.

Financial Performance

Expedia Group's total revenue reached $13.7 billion in 2024, a 7% increase compared to 2023. This growth was primarily fueled by a strong performance in the B2B segment, indicating successful partnerships and technology leverage.

Lodging, including both hotels and alternative accommodations, continues to be a core revenue source for Expedia Group, accounting for 80% of the total revenue. This highlights the importance of this segment to the company's overall financial health.

The cost of revenue decreased by $130 million compared to 2023, primarily due to lower costs from ongoing initiatives to drive transactional efficiencies. This indicates improved operational efficiency and cost management within the company.
